CHALLENGES
If each project creates an independent Kubernetes environment, versions, GPUs, networks, security and backup standards will vary, and the consistency of the entire enterprise AI platform will be lost.
It is difficult to maintain consistent operational quality because the Kubernetes version, Container Runtime, CNI, GPU Driver, Storage, and Monitoring configurations are different.
Project startup time increases as Kubernetes installation, GPU settings, Storage, Registry and Monitoring configuration are repeated each time.
Operators spend more time managing the platform by performing individual cluster health checks, upgrades, failure response, backup and recovery.
RBAC, Network Policy, Security Policy, GPU Resource Policy, and Backup Policy are applied differently for each project.
It is difficult to determine at a glance which clusters lack GPUs and which have idle resources, resulting in low utilization of investment.
